ViewEventHandler Delegera
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Representerar den metod som hanterar händelsen ViewEvent som genereras av visuella designverktyg, till exempel Visual Studio 2005, och implementerar gränssnittet IControlDesignerView. Det går inte att ärva den här klassen.
public delegate void ViewEventHandler(System::Object ^ sender, ViewEventArgs ^ e);
public delegate void ViewEventHandler(object sender, ViewEventArgs e);
type ViewEventHandler = delegate of obj * ViewEventArgs -> unit
Public Delegate Sub ViewEventHandler(sender As Object, e As ViewEventArgs)
Parametrar
- sender
- Object
Källan till händelsen.
Ett ViewEventArgs objekt som innehåller händelsedata.
Kommentarer
När du skapar ett ViewEventHandler ombud identifierar du den metod som ska hantera händelsen. Om du vill associera händelsen med händelsehanteraren lägger du till en instans av ombudet till händelsen. Händelsehanteraren anropas när händelsen inträffar, såvida du inte tar bort ombudet. Mer information om ombud för händelsehanterare finns i Hantera och höja händelser.
Händelsen ViewEvent aktiveras av designervärden för vissa åtgärder på en kontroll på designytan. Händelsen ViewEvent hanteras av en ViewEventHandler ombudsmetod som tar ett ViewEventArgs objekt som en parameter.
Normalt implementerar eller tilldelar inte kontrolldesignerklasser ett ViewEventHandler ombud direkt. Basklassen ControlDesigner tillhandahåller ett standarddelegat för ViewEvent händelsen. Anpassade kontrolldesigners åsidosätter OnClickmetoderna , OnPaintoch OnTemplateModeChanged för att bearbeta dessa händelser för kontrollen på designytan. Metoden Initialize anger standardhändelsedelegaten för ombudet ViewEvent .
Tilläggsmetoder
| Name | Description |
|---|---|
| GetMethodInfo(Delegate) |
Hämtar ett objekt som representerar den metod som representeras av det angivna ombudet. |